Caltrans installed almost 200 highway cameras around the Bay Area to help authorities to improve safety and traffic management, according to officials.
The program is intended to detect wrong-way drivers and significant traffic incidents, potentially saving the lives of motorists, pedestrians and bicyclists, according to press release on Thursday last week. Â
